  4. I ordered at GPSCITY.CA, but they also have the same thing at GPSCITY.COM RAM-B-149Z-GA32U (28$CAN) mount kit and 010-11143-07 (21$CAN) power cable kit. As I said in original post, the cradle with the cable kit is a better design than the one included in the mount kit. You can order the parts in the mount kit (without the cradle) separately, you'll save around 5$ overall. BI Thanks for the information
